Tiki Bar

Step off the streets of Fremantle into this exotically themed Tiki Bar – packed to the brim with 80 unique rums from all around the world.

The bartenders know what’s what when it comes to this specific tipple, so have no fear – you’re in good hands. Order up something tropical, like a Mai Tai, or let our bartenders take you on a journey tasting the different rums on offer. The lush vibes of the Tiki Bar will have you feeling transported to a far away island – something we’re all gagging for at the moment!.

Cocktails & Fishbowls 

When the venue has this many different rooms, it’s only right to hop from spot to spot and try all the bevs on offer.

It would be a mistake to head into the Tiki Beat Bar and not order up one of the lip-smacking cocktails their expert mixologists are shaking up – like the Southside Plantation, a delicious blend of Plantation Pineapple Rum, Midori, Passionfruit and fresh lime.

If you’re heading to The Newport, it’s basically criminal to not try their famous fishbowl cocktails – perfect for sharing with mates, or tackling on your lonesome (for those who are truly thirsty).

It’s simple, we’ll break these bad boys down by colour – Blue is full of Smirnoff Vodka, Alize and blue Curacao and known around town as a nineties dream. Red is THE party starter – loaded with peach schnapps, strawberry, orange and cranberry and topped with enough Smirnoff Vodka to send you flying.

ToastFace Grillah on the grill

Feeling at a loss with ToastFace closing in Perth, the Kings of Toasties – ToastFace Grillah are now on  the hot plates Freo side, serving up the best ooey gooey toasties from the Newport kitchen.

Whether you’re a fan of the classics, filled with cheese and served pipping hot – or something a bit more adventurous, like the Return of the Mac – elbow pasta topped with creamy three-cheese sauce and black truffle oil – there’s something for everyone here.

Feeling like some pub grub? These legends have you covered – order up some loaded fries (we recommend the beef, chilli and cheese), buffalo chicken wings, mac and cheese bites served up with truffle oil or the spicy jalapeno poppers, paired perfectly with a cold frothy beer in the sunny courtyard.
